Output 59980e38eba6abb01a321778538c0ca9a9c95a227e3b4adc0cad54d0cc026384:7

value
33200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 786c3f84339169ccb0e4888adc26eed2692a9540 OP_EQUAL
address
3Cfkgmr2VWZWEXwxEXPSVce4JQhK5XTYyU
transaction
59980e38eba6abb01a321778538c0ca9a9c95a227e3b4adc0cad54d0cc026384
spent
true